黑狐家游戏

数据库和数据仓的区别是什么,数据库和数据仓的区别,数据库与数据仓库,深入剖析两者之间的本质区别

欧气 0 0
数据库与数据仓库本质区别在于用途和设计目的。数据库用于存储、管理和检索具体应用的数据,而数据仓库则整合来自多个源的数据,用于支持决策分析和业务智能。数据库注重事务处理,数据仓库强调数据分析和报告。

本文目录导读:

  1. 数据库与数据仓库的定义
  2. 数据库与数据仓库的区别

随着信息技术的飞速发展,数据库和数据仓库已经成为企业信息化建设的重要组成部分,它们在存储、管理和分析数据方面发挥着至关重要的作用,数据库和数据仓库在功能、应用场景等方面存在显著差异,本文将深入剖析数据库与数据仓库之间的本质区别,帮助读者更好地理解两者之间的关系。

数据库和数据仓的区别是什么,数据库和数据仓的区别,数据库与数据仓库,深入剖析两者之间的本质区别

图片来源于网络,如有侵权联系删除

数据库与数据仓库的定义

1、数据库

数据库(Database)是一种用于存储、管理和检索数据的系统,它通过结构化查询语言(SQL)实现数据的增删改查操作,数据库具有以下特点:

(1)数据结构化:数据库采用表、视图、索引等结构化方式存储数据,便于管理和查询。

(2)数据独立性:数据库中的数据与应用程序相互独立,降低了数据与应用程序之间的耦合度。

(3)数据安全性:数据库提供用户权限管理、数据加密等安全机制,保障数据安全。

2、数据仓库

数据仓库(Data Warehouse)是一种面向主题的、集成的、相对稳定的、反映历史变化的数据集合,它主要用于支持企业决策分析,数据仓库具有以下特点:

(1)面向主题:数据仓库按照业务主题进行组织,便于用户从不同角度分析数据。

(2)集成性:数据仓库将来自不同源的数据进行整合,消除数据孤岛。

数据库和数据仓的区别是什么,数据库和数据仓的区别,数据库与数据仓库,深入剖析两者之间的本质区别

图片来源于网络,如有侵权联系删除

(3)稳定性:数据仓库中的数据经过清洗、转换等处理,保证了数据的一致性和准确性。

(4)历史性:数据仓库存储了历史数据,便于用户进行趋势分析和预测。

数据库与数据仓库的区别

1、目标

数据库的目标是存储和管理数据,为应用程序提供数据支持,数据仓库的目标是支持企业决策分析,为管理层提供数据支持。

2、数据结构

数据库采用结构化数据存储,如关系型数据库、层次型数据库等,数据仓库采用非结构化或半结构化数据存储,如XML、JSON等。

3、数据来源

数据库的数据主要来源于企业内部业务系统,如ERP、CRM等,数据仓库的数据来源于多个业务系统,包括内部和外部数据源。

4、数据处理

数据库和数据仓的区别是什么,数据库和数据仓的区别,数据库与数据仓库,深入剖析两者之间的本质区别

图片来源于网络,如有侵权联系删除

数据库主要进行数据的增删改查操作,保证数据的实时性,数据仓库对数据进行清洗、转换、集成等处理,保证数据的一致性和准确性。

5、数据访问

数据库提供实时数据访问,用户可以通过SQL语句查询数据,数据仓库提供历史数据访问,用户可以通过多维数据分析工具(如OLAP)进行数据挖掘和分析。

6、数据规模

数据库存储的数据量相对较小,主要服务于单个应用程序,数据仓库存储的数据量较大,服务于整个企业。

7、应用场景

数据库适用于企业内部业务系统的数据管理,如订单处理、库存管理等,数据仓库适用于企业决策分析,如市场分析、客户分析等。

数据库和数据仓库在功能、应用场景等方面存在显著差异,数据库主要用于存储和管理数据,为应用程序提供数据支持;数据仓库主要用于支持企业决策分析,为管理层提供数据支持,了解数据库与数据仓库的区别,有助于企业更好地进行信息化建设,提高数据管理水平和决策能力。

标签: #数据库架构 #数据仓库功能 #数据处理方式 #数据模型差异

黑狐家游戏
  • 评论列表

留言评论